What a great time, as expected. Got into Philly in the late afternoon. Met up with Mike and the gang from CH3 and had some drinks and snacks. We then got the gear and drove over to Kung Fu Necktie - which I thought was a really cool place. Small but good vibe.

When we got there Sonic Screemers were up and I liked them a lot. Droogettes were up next and also a lot of fun.

Bowhead was great, really hard and tight sound. Singer Gunner (from Kraut) and the rest of the band were super cool and we had a lot of fun before and after their set hanging out and talking, etc.

As usual, CH3 was awesome. I had forgotten not only how great they are and how many classic songs they have, but just how solid and effortlessly they play. Rock solid. In a total surprise, Mike called me up to the stage to take lead vocals on Wet Spots - YES!!! Now that was fun - not to say it went off perfectly but it was awesome to be up with those guys and get to sing a fave song of mine.

After the show was a lot more hanging out at (and outside) the club and then was a drive through Philly looking for some late night food.

All in all, an amazing night with the coolest of friends. Also made some new friends. Just plain fun.

They play tonight in New Haven CT for any New England Dagsters out there - I guarantee you will have fun!!
